It's pushing the definition of architecture but on the subject of London I feel the urge to mention the 'Emirates Air Lines' aka the cross-thames cable car that opened around the same time as the ArcelorMittal Orbit (.ie in time for Olympics). Numbers are falling (to 10% of capacity) and it keeps having to be shut due to high winds. At one point a massive four people were using it enough in a week to trigger the commuter discount, now nobody does.
